Kingsbury County is Hiring a Deputy Auditor Near De Smet, SD

Job Title: Deputy Auditor

Reports To: County Auditor

FLSA Status: Non-Exempt

SUMMARY

Under the direct supervision of the County Auditor, the Deputy Auditor is responsible for performing a wide variety of clerical and fiscal functions within the Auditor’s office. This position may be responsible for handling sensitive customer and County information, which requires that they maintain a high level of professionalism and confidentiality.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following, but are not limited to:

  • Assist the Auditor in the performance of statutory duties.
  • Maintain personnel records.
  • Process payroll for all County employees on a bi-weekly basis.
  • File quarterly tax and unemployment reports.
  • Complete year-end tax documents including W-2's, W-3's, 1099's, 1096's.
  • Enter vouchers and prepare warrant checks for all bills.
  • Code and enter all miscellaneous receipts.
  • Apportion all tax collections to appropriate taxing districts.
  • Assist the Auditor as requested with monthly audits of all cash and cash items in the hands of the County Treasurer.
  • Assist the Auditor as requested with balancing monthly with the County Treasurer and preparing accurate monthly reports.
  • Assist in the yearly financial statement and budget process.
  • Maintain computer records that pertain to Budget and Revenue accounts. Make manual entries when necessary.
  • Assist the Auditor as requested with ensuring balance sheets and ledger sheets are in balance. Correct errors when necessary.
  • Assist the Auditor as requested with sending monthly, quarterly, and yearly reports out to necessary departments.
  • File and track County liens and payments including those for Court-Appointed Attorney fees and medical services. Set up payment plans as needed with individuals who received assistance and turn over unpaid liens to collection agency per County policy.
  • Assist the Auditor as requested with processing liquor license applications.
  • Assist customers with voter registration.
  • Update voter registration file.
  • Assist with the preparation of ballots and updating ballot and election software programs.
  • Assist customers with absentee voting.
  • Assist in election worker training.
  • Set up and operate DS200 ballot counting machines.
  • Set up and operate Express Vote machines.
  • Assist in election night reporting.
  • Enter voter history.
  • Maintain and purge inactive voter file.
  • Generate and keep track of inventory lists.
  • Calculate monthly interest for all appropriate funds.
  • Assist customers with building permit, variance, and conditional use applications.
  • Prepare building permits for P-2 signature.

SECONDARY DUTIES:

  • Attend training, seminars, workshops and meetings as deemed necessary.
  • Assist co-workers in the office with their duties as deemed necessary.
  • Perform duties in a manner consistent with safe practices and policies.
  • Perform other duties and functions as deemed necessary.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S and SKILLS:

  • High School Diploma or G.E.D. Certification.
  • Two (2) years’ experience in centralized payroll and personnel record keeping, or an equ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Ability to operate computer systems and software such as Microsoft Word, Excel, Outlook, Internet, fax machine, calculator, and copy machine.
  • Knowledge of government accounting and the state laws governing the operations of the County Auditor’s functions preferred.
  • Knowledge of record keeping and filing procedures.
  • Ability to make mathematical computations accurately and quickly.
  • Ability to demonstrate good communication skills.
  • Ability to work well with others and get along with the general public.
  • Possess the ability to be bonded as an employee of Kingsbury County.
